Pettersen ready to defend LPGA Match Play Championship

GLADSTONE – Suzann Pettersen and Cristie Kerr faced the media together at Sybase Match Play Championship on Wednesday.

Does it hurt more to lose in a match play event a reporter asked.

“Cristie, do you want to take that?” Pettersen said with a laugh.

Pettersen defeated Kerr in last year’s final. The two LPGA standouts are among the favorites when the $1.5 million Match Play Championship begins Thursday at Hamilton Farm Golf Club in Somerset County.

The tournament features 64 of the world’s top women golfers, who will compete in match-play format. Pettersen is currently ranked No. 3 in the world, while Kerr is No. 5.

“You never know what’s going to happen in match play,” Kerr said. There are a lot of upsets. People who you think should make it to the semis and finals don’t. Some years they do. You just never know.”

Sybase is the first of two LPGA stops in New Jersey this spring. The $1.5 million ShopRite LPGA Classic will be held on the Bay Course at Seaview Resort in Galloway Township on June 1-3. Nearly all of the golfers who play Sybase will also tee it up at the ShopRite Classic.
